AP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

h5开发项目管理app

随着移动应用的快速发展,越来越多的企业开始寻求一种更加便捷高效的移动应用开发方式。h5开发是一种较为简便的开发方式,与原生应用开发相比,它对于开发者的技能门槛要求较低,且开发速度更快。

在h5开发的实践中,我们可以利用一些开发框架和工具帮助我们开发出高质量的应用。下面,我将介绍一个基于h5开发的项目管理app,并讲述一下它的开发原理和详细实现方法。

1. 项目介绍

这个项目是一款简单易用的项目管理app,它可以让用户创建、管理和追踪自己的任务和项目,并能够通过时间轴的方式查看任务和项目的进展情况。该app主要有以下几个功能:

• 用户注册和登录

• 创建、编辑和删除项目和任务

• 根据时间轴查看任务的进展情况

• 查看其他用户的任务和项目

开发该应用的技术栈是Vue.js框架和Element UI组件库,并采用了一些第三方库来协助开发。

2. 应用架构

该app采用前后端分离的架构,前端使用Vue.js编写,后端使用Java编写。前后端之间采用RESTful API进行交互。

3. 单页应用

该app是一个单页应用,所有的交互都在同一个页面上进行。这个页面通过Vue-router进行路由跳转,利用Vue渲染组件。

4. 组件

在开发过程中,我们使用了多个组件来实现不同的功能,例如:

• 导航栏组件:用于用户导航和登录状态判断

• 时间轴组件:根据任务的截止日期和完成情况,来展示任务的进展情况

• 任务列表组件:根据任务状态来展示不同阶段任务的信息

• 表单组件:用于创建、编辑和删除任务和项目

5. 数据存储

应用使用MySQL数据库来存储用户、任务和项目的数据。我们通过Java编写RESTful API,将用户请求通过HTTP协议发送到服务器上,并将数据存储到MySQL数据库中。

6. 实现过程

(1)开发环境搭建

安装Node.js、Vue CLI、Element UI等工具,配置好编辑器和环境。

(2)项目创建

使用Vue CLI创建一个新项目,并配置好路由、状态管理等基础设置。

(3)设计界面和组件

设计出应用的界面,并创建相应的组件来实现各个功能。

(4)编写业务逻辑

在组件中编写业务逻辑的代码,用于实现相应的操作。比如,通过调用API来获取后端数据、实现表单提交和删除功能。

(5)测试与部署

对应用进行测试,并将项目打包部署到服务器上。

7. 总结

以上就是一个基于h5开发的项目管理app的实现过程。我们利用Vue和Element UI等工具,轻松实现了这个app,并保证了它的稳定性和用户友好性。h5开发的优点在于它既便捷,又能够满足基本功能需求,尤其适合快速开发小型应用。


相关知识:
小程序app开发h5
小程序是一种全新的应用形态,但是它的开发和普通app有很大的不同。小程序是一种轻量级的应用,采用了h5技术作为支持,因此小程序的开发非常适合于web前端开发人员。下面我们来详细介绍小程序和h5的关系以及小程序和h5开发的原理。一、小程序和h5的关系小程序和
2023-05-26
来宾h5开发app
H5开发app是一种基于HTML5和CSS3技术的移动应用开发方式,用户可以直接在浏览器中访问、使用,而无需在应用商店中下载安装。H5开发app相对于传统的原生应用开发更加快捷、灵活、成本更低,适合小型项目或需要快速迭代更新的项目。一、H5开发app的原理
2023-05-26
将h5打包app
随着移动互联网的快速发展,越来越多的网站都在推行H5技术。然而,许多网站却希望将自己的H5网站变成一个App应用程序。那么,将H5打包成一个App到底是怎么实现的呢?一、H5打包App的原理H5打包成App的原理类似于WebView应用,也就是在App程序
2023-05-26
打包h5 app
随着移动互联网的普及,越来越多的应用开始向移动端转移。而H5技术也逐渐成为应用开发的一个重要组成部分。H5应用与原生应用相比,无需下载安装,具有跨平台性,用户只需在浏览器中输入网址即可使用。这使得越来越多的企业开始将业务转向H5应用开发。而在H5应用开发过
2023-05-25
崇左h5开发app
在移动互联网时代,随着移动设备的普及和H5技术的不断发展,越来越多的网站开始将自己的业务拓展到移动端,甚至开始尝试开发自己的APP,以此来提升用户的体验和粘性。本文将介绍如何使用H5技术来开发APP,以及H5技术在APP开发中的优势。一、H5技术在APP开
2023-05-25
h5开发原生app
随着移动互联网的快速发展,越来越多的企业和开发者开始关注原生App的开发。而HTML5开发原生App则成为了一种备受关注的技术。下面我将介绍HTML5开发原生App的原理和详细步骤。一、HTML5技术介绍HTML是网页的基础语言,也是最重要最基础的语言;H
2023-05-25
h5开发手机app技术
H5开发手机APP技术是一种基于web技术进行开发的APP解决方案,也被称为Hybrid APP技术。与原生APP相比,H5 APP具有开发周期短、跨平台、易于更新和维护等优势,因而在移动端开发中逐渐得到了广泛应用。本文将从原理和详细介绍两个方面,对H5开
2023-05-25
h5开发app软件
随着移动互联网的快速发展,移动应用已经逐渐成为人们生活的一部分。H5技术作为一种跨平台的网页开发技术,在开发移动应用方面也逐渐得到广泛应用。本文将详细介绍H5开发移动应用的原理及相关技术。一、H5技术介绍H5技术是指HTML5技术,它是HTML的第五个版本
2023-05-25
h5封装的app抓包
随着移动互联网的不断发展,越来越多的应用程序被封装到手机应用里,这些应用程序大都是以HTML5为基础进行封装,解决了开发难度的问题,同时,也方便了用户的使用。在使用这些HTML5封装的应用程序时,我们也会遇到一些需要进行抓包分析的问题,例如分析应用程序和服
2023-05-25
h5打包ios app
H5是指HTML5,而HTML5本身只是一种标记语言,只有在浏览器中运行,不能直接在手机app中运行。所以,如果你想要将你的H5页面打包成iOS应用程序,你需要使用一种叫作hybrid应用的技术。Hybrid App是一种结合了H5和Native应用功能的
2023-05-25
h5app可以做app外的悬浮按钮嘛
H5app(即基于H5技术的移动应用)可以实现App外的悬浮按钮,其原理主要依赖于H5app的特点和浮动按钮的实现方式。H5app的特性:H5app即基于H5(Web前端技术)实现的混合移动应用。相比于传统的原生应用,H5app具有以下特点:1. 可以通过
2023-05-25
app的h5怎么编译打包
在移动互联网的发展中,随着移动应用的飞速发展,我们可以看到很多App都采用了H5技术。H5技术(HTML5)是Web标准的升级版本,在移动互联网应用开发中有着不可替代的地位。它不仅能够帮助开发者提升开发速度和效率,而且还能够大幅减少开发成本和维护难度。本文
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3